Snyder retires after 24 years of service

CONWAY — Conway Corp Secretary Receptionist Diane Snyder recently retired after dedicating more than 24 years of service to the Conway community. 

Diane Snyder

Snyder joined Conway Corp in January 2001 and has been a pillar of the organization. As Secretary Receptionist, she played a vital role in managing the Conway Corp Service Center, ensuring seamless operations, supporting teams and leadership and keeping everything running smoothly. Whether it was handling scheduling and logistics, managing supply orders or simply being a friendly face, she did it all with warmth and professionalism. 

“It has been so special to me, getting to know everyone. We’re like family – we’ve got each other’s backs. I felt like the mom to everyone,” Snyder said.

Her impact was deeply felt by those she worked alongside. Conway Corp Property & Procurement Manager Bart Joyner praised her dedication. “It has been a pleasure and a joy to work with Diane throughout her career,” Joyner said. “She is the definition of a team player: supportive, caring and always willing to serve, whether it’s a co-worker or a customer. Diane will be greatly missed, and we wish her nothing but the best in her retirement.”

Her colleagues echoed those sentiments.  “Diane has always been consistently proficient at her job,” Conway Corp Damage Prevention & Recovery Supervisor Jim Lawrence said. “Her knowledge of so many departments is impressive and her calm, deliberate manner gave all of us confidence. She’s been a steady presence, and she will truly be missed.”

For Snyder, helping others was the most rewarding part of her career. “The opportunity to work at Conway Corp has been life-changing. You become a part of Conway’s history just by being here.”

She credits her co-workers for making her years at Conway Corp so memorable. “Over the years, I have had the privilege of working with some amazing people. Even if we weren’t close outside the office, we were still a family who looked out for one another. I always knew I could count on my Conway Corp family.”

Though she will miss her work family, Snyder is looking forward to spending more time with her own family, including her seven grandchildren and her first great-grandchild, expected this summer. “I’m closing this chapter of my life after 24 years and starting a new one. My husband, Steve, retired from Conway Corp in 2018 after 42 years, so now it’s time for us to enjoy life together. I already have a trip planned and I can’t wait to spend more time with my siblings and grandkids.”

As Snyder looks back on her career, she offers this final piece of advice: “Conway Corp is a great place to work, with benefits you won’t find anywhere else. But what makes it truly special is the people — they become family.”
